Coconut & Raspberry Lemon Cake
Diameter 20cm
Inside the Cake
Coconut Dacquoise
A light, flourless base made with coconut. Naturally gluten-free, it’s soft, nutty, and gives the cake a gentle tropical start.
Raspberry Gel
A glossy layer of real raspberries. Sweet with a little tang, it adds a bright, fruity pop between the creamy layers.
Whipped Coconut Cream with Lemon
Smooth coconut cream whipped with fresh lemon zest and juice. Silky and refreshing — like sunshine meeting coconut.
Crunchy Texture
A playful layer of dried raspberries and white chocolate. Sweet, tangy, and crisp, it feels like a hidden treasure between soft clouds.
Light Coconut Mousse Crown
A fluffy mousse, lightly flavored with coconut, finishes the cake. Airy and creamy, it ties all the tropical notes together.
